Essential Skills for Web Services Managers
Technical Proficiency in Web Technologies
Technical proficiency in web technologies is crucial for web services managers. He must possess a solid understanding of various programming languages and frameworks. This knowledge enables him to communicate effectively with his development team. Clear communication fosters collaboration and innovation.
Key technical skills include:
Additionally, familiarity with cloud services is increasingly important. Many organizations rely on cloud platforms for scalability and flexibility. He should know how to deploy and manage services in the cloud. This knowledge can lead to cost savings and improved performance.
Moreover, data management skills are essential. He must understand how to handle databases effectively. This includes knowledge of SQL and NoSQL databases. Proper data management ensures that services run smoothly.
Incorporating these technical skills into his repertoire can significantly enhance his effectiveness. It allows him to make informed decisions and lead his team more effectively. Technical proficiency is not just an asset; it is a necessity in today’s digital environment.
Soft Skills That Enhance Management Effectiveness
Communication and Team Collaboration Skills
Effective communication and team collaboration skills are essential for web services managers. He must be able to convey ideas clearly and concisely. This clarity helps prevent misunderstandings and fosters a productive work environment. Good communication is the backbone of any successful team.
Key skills in this area include active listening, which allows him to understand team members’ perspectives. By acknowledging their input, he builds trust and rapport. Trust is vital for team cohesion. Additionally, he should be adept at providing constructive feedback. This feedback helps team members grow and improve their performance.
Moreover, conflict resolution skills are crucial. He must navigate disagreements and find common ground among team members. This ability to mediate disputes can lead to stronger relationships. Stronger relationships enhance collaboration.
Furthermore, utilizing collaboration tools can streamline communication. Tools like project management software and instant messaging platforms facilitate real-time updates. These tools keep everyone on the same page. They also promote accountability within the team.
In summary, honing communication and collaboration skills significantly enhances a web services manager’s effectiveness. These skills not only improve team dynamics but also drive project success. A well-coordinated team is more likely to achieve its goals.
